What is the tail number for Air Force One?

Today, this name refers to one of two highly customized Boeing 747-200B series aircraft, which carry the tail codes 28000 and 29000. The Air Force designation for the aircraft is VC-25A.

What is the Air Force responsible for?

The United States Air Force, (USAF), one of the major components of the United States armed forces, with primary responsibility for air warfare, air defense, and the development of military space research. The Air Force also provides air services in coordination with the other military branches.

Were there planes during the Civil War?

The use of lighter-than-air aircraft in warfare became prevalent in the 19th century, including regular use in the American Civil War. Lighter-than-air military aviation persisted until shortly after World War II, gradually being withdrawn from various roles as heavier-than-air aircraft improved.

What uniforms do the Air Force wear?

The Air Force currently has three uniforms: utility, dress, and training. For utility wear, the Air Force has recently transitioned from Airmen Battle Uniform (ABU) to the Operational Camouflage Pattern, or OCP. The OCP color pattern is the same as the army OCP color pattern: brown, green, tan, and cream.

Is Air Force One considered a military operation?

Every Air Force One flight is considered as a military operation. The air Force crews inspect the plane, and the runway, before every flight. When it’s time to head off, the Marine One helicopter brings the president from the White House to Andrews Air Force Base.

Why does the US Air Force use military aircraft to transport presidents?

Concerned about relying upon commercial airlines to transport the president, officials of the United States Army Air Forces, the predecessor to the US Air Force, ordered the conversion of a military aircraft to accommodate the special needs of the commander-in-chief.
